Sheffield Wednesday, led by Xisco Munoz, defeated Chesterfield 2-1 last night and fans were left buzzing after the performance of Joey Phuti. The youngster contributed to Lee Gregory’s late winner as fans of both clubs celebrated Drew Talbot during his testimonial.
Phuti is a product of the Wednesday youth academy. He played on the right-hand side during the second half last night, looking dangerous and busy throughout his time on the pitch.

This looks like a crucial time for the talented teenager. He’s been offered a first professional contract by the Owls and negotiations remain ongoing between the parties.
Xisco Munoz is clearly keen to see what the youngster is all about. So far, he must be quite impressed, with the youngster showcasing his pace and skill in abundance.
Phuti has come through the ranks with the youth team. He caught the eye in the FA Youth Cup last season and performed for both the under-18s and the under-21s.
Now, the ball looks to be in his court. Every Wednesday will see the appointment of Munoz as the chance for a clean slate and that includes the club’s burgeoning talents.
Phuti has Zimbabwean citizenship and at 18-years-old, he looks set for a bright future. On the club’s official website, he lists his biggest inspirations as Cristiano Ronaldo, Lionel Messi and Alphonso Davies.
